4 Shot in KwaMashu Hostel

8 November 2014 by Alan

Yesterday, 7 November 2014 at about 20.30 police attended a shooting incident at Musa Road in KwaMashu Hostel. Four people were shot and killed by unknown suspects. It is alleged that the victims were in the house when unknown suspects entered the house and started shooting. The motive for their attack is still unknown and no arrests were made. Four counts of murder have been opened at KwaMashu police station for further investigation.

The KwaZulu-Natal Provincial Commissioner Lieutenant General Mmamonnye Ngobeni was deeply concern about the brutal killing of four innocent people at the hostel. She strongly condemned the killings and a Task Team consisting of the Hawks, Crime Intelligence and Detectives has been established to identify and arrest those involved is these murders. ‘We also appeal to the community members to assist the police by providing valuable information that will lead to the speedily arrest of the suspects who allegedly shot and kill the victims. Additional manpower including Public Order Police has been deployed in the area to monitor and patrol the area,’ she said.
